Why guests love Grand Floridian
Grand Floridian Villas delivers Disney’s most elegant resort experience, combining classic Victorian style with unbeatable Magic Kingdom access and refined amenities.
Walk or monorail to Magic Kingdom: Guests can walk directly to Magic Kingdom or use the monorail for fast, convenient access.
Iconic flagship resort atmosphere: The Grand Floridian is Disney’s most prestigious resort, known for its grand lobby, live music, and timeless design.
Fireworks views: Select villas and resort areas offer views of Magic Kingdom fireworks, including sightlines toward Cinderella Castle.
Upscale dining and lounges: Signature dining, fine lounges, and character experiences are located throughout the resort.
Central transportation hub: Monorail, boat, and walking paths make getting around easy without relying on buses.
Good to know
Higher demand and pricing compared to most DVC resorts
Villas book quickly, especially during peak seasons
Ideal for guests who value proximity and elegance over resort size

About This Resort
Grand Floridian Villas blends Disney service with flagship-level elegance, ideal for guests seeking refined accommodations and effortless Magic Kingdom access.

Good to Know
- Monorail access available to Magic Kingdom and EPCOT
- Walking path available to Magic Kingdom
- Victorian inspired architecture with classic Disney elegance
- Studios include kitchenettes, 1 to 3 bedroom villas include full kitchens
- Home to some of Walt Disney World’s most refined dining experiences
- High demand during holidays and peak travel seasons

Dining at Grand Floridian Villas
From signature fine dining to poolside bites, here's where you can eat.
Table-Service Restaurants
Victoria & Albert's
Award-winning signature dining experience with multi-course tasting menus and elevated service.
Citricos
Upscale Mediterranean-inspired dining with refined seasonal menus.
Narcoossee's
Waterfront signature restaurant specializing in seafood and steak.
Grand Floridian Cafe
Classic table-service restaurant with all-day American and coastal-inspired fare.
1900 Park Fare (Character Dining)
Character dining buffet with rotating themed experiences and family-friendly menu options.
Quick-Service Restaurants
Gasparilla Island Grill
Quick-service eatery with breakfast, sandwiches, and late-night grab-and-go options.
Lounges & Bars
Enchanted Rose
Elegant lounge offering handcrafted cocktails, champagne, and refined small plates.
Citricos Lounge
Stylish pre- and post-dinner lounge serving cocktails and select appetizers.
Courtyard Pool Bar
Poolside bar with tropical drinks and casual snacks.

Getting Around
- Magic KingdomMonorail or boat access.
- EpcotMonorail access (transfer required).
- Hollywood StudiosBus service.
- Animal KingdomBus service.
- Disney SpringsBus service.
- Water ParksBus service.
- Airport TransportationNo direct Disney shuttle.
- Rental CarsRental cars and private transfers are available from Orlando International Airport.
